Metropolitan Edison Co=pany Three Mile Island Nuclear Station Uoncompliance Notification 79-01 I.
Descriction of Noncompliance On March 7, 1979, a sample was taken frcm the Industrial Waste Filter System (IWFS) discharge (NPDES Discharge lOL) which yielded an oil and grease concentration of 153 =g/1.
This result exceeded the permit limitation of 20 mg/1.
It is estimated that approximately 5,000 gallons of this water was discharged.
II.
Corrective 7 Preventive Actions It is believed that this noncompliance was caused by the inadvertent transfer of oil and grease frc= the Industrial Waste Treatment Syste=
(I?"S) to the I'nTS.
Sludge from the IWTS sludge froth tank is regularly drained to the IWFS for additional treatment.
In this instance, the operator =istakenly left the sludge froth tank drain valves open, thereby, allaving the oil and grease, which accumulates on top of the sludge, to be drained to the IWFS.
'"he IiTZ/I'CS cupervisors v,ill re-e=phasize the prere. use of the sludge froth tank drain valves to the operators.
As a further corrective action, we are planning to install drain valves vnich will automatically shut off.
III.
Previous Noneccoliances of the Present Tyne None IV.
Environmental Imract Due to the relatively small a=ount of flow, the total amount of oil and grease released is not believed to have created a significant adverse i=p act.
